Software tester specifies, develops and writes test plans and test scripts, produces test cases, carries out regression testing, and uses automated test software applications to test the behaviour, functionality and integrity of computer software, and documents the results of tests in defect reports and related documentation.
They test software products to ensure they meet the quality and performance standards expected by end-users.
|Major Group: 2||Professionals|
|Sub-Major Group: 26||ICT Professionals|
|Minor Group: 261||Business and Systems Analysts, and Programmers|
|Unit Group: 2613||Software and Applications Programmers|
|Weekly Earnings||AUD 2003|
|Work full-time hours||89%|
|Growth expected in the next 5 years||Very Strong|
|Gender share||44% Female, 56% Male|
|Average full-time||40 Hours|
|Skill level rating||Very high skill|
|Average Age||Males: 36.9|
Skill Priority in 2023
The Skills Priority List (SPL) offers an elaborate perspective on professions experiencing a shortage at a national level and within individual states and territories in Australia. Additionally, the SPL provides insight into the projected demand for various occupations in the future.
- S: Shortage
- NS: No Shortage
- M: Metropolitan Shortage
- R: Regional Shortage
Software Tester 261314
Occupation List Information
|Occupation on the Skill list||Occupation not on the Skill List|
|Combined Skilled Occupations List (STSOL MLTSSL)||Labor Market Testing Required for 457 List (LMTL)|
|Short-Term Skilled Occupation List (STSOL)||Medium Long Term Strategic Skills List (MLTSSL)|
|Labor Market Testing Required for 457 List (LMTL)|
Unit Group: 2613 SOFTWARE AND APPLICATIONS PROGRAMMERS
Occupations in Unit Group 2613
- - Analyst Programmer 261311
- - Developer Programmer 261312
- - Software Engineer 261313
- - Software Tester 261314
- - Software and Applications Programmer nec 261399
The occupations in this unit group are involved in the development, design, testing, and maintenance of various software applications. They are responsible for creating software solutions that meet the needs of clients or organisations.
Source: Australian Bureau of Statistics and Department of Immigration and Border Protection
Skill Level Requirement
Skill Level: 1
Typically, a bachelor's degree in computer science, software engineering, or a related field is required for software tester positions, along with experience in software testing. Professional certifications such as ISTQB (International Software Testing Qualifications Board) or CSTE (Certified Software Tester) can also help demonstrate skills and knowledge in software testing.
Skills Assessment Authority
ACS (Australian Computer Society)
The ACS promotes the interests of its members by providing various services such as advocacy, professional development, networking, and certification.The ACS is also the designated authority for assessing the skills and qualifications of ICT professionals under ACS ANZSCO who want to migrate to Australia.
|ANZSCO||OCCUPATION||SKILLS ASSESSMENT||189||190||485||491 (STATE)||491 (FAMILY)||186 (DIRECT)||407 (TRAINING)||494 (REGIONAL SPONSORED)||482 (TSS SHORT TERM)|
Software testers can apply for Skilled Nominated 190 or Skilled Regional Nominated 489 visa under the Short-term Skilled Occupation List. However, they would need a state appointment to travel to Australia to qualify for a General Skilled Migration visa. If the occupation is not listed on the online assessment, they may need to find an employer sponsor in Australia as it may not be in demand in any country.
Task to Perform for Software Tester
- Developing and implementing test plans and test cases to ensure software products meet quality and performance standards
- Identifying and reporting defects, and tracking their resolution
- Collaborating with developers and other stakeholders to troubleshoot issues and ensure timely and effective resolution
- Ensuring that all software products are tested thoroughly and meet customer requirements
- Participating in the design and development of software products to ensure testability
- Providing feedback to improve software quality and performance
- PROFESSIONAL, SCIENTIFIC AND TECHNICAL SERVICES (46.9%)
- FINANCIAL AND INSURANCE SERVICES (17.5%)
- PUBLIC ADMINISTRATION AND SAFETY(8.5%)
- INFORMATION MEDIA AND TELECOMMUNICATIONS(5.0%)
- OTHER INDUSTRIES (19.2%)
|English Requirement||Minimum Score|
|IELTS||6 (L, R, W)|
|TOEFL iBT (L, R, W, S, Overall)||12, 13, 21, 23, 93|
|PTE Academic (L, R, W, Speaking, Overall)||50, 65, 65|
- Some states and territories in Australia have graduate exceptions for work experience requirements in specific occupations for international graduates.
- Specific requirements on Priority Skilled Lists may also apply for sponsorship or nomination in certain states or territories.
- UK, Canada, New Zealand, US, and Ireland citizens may be exempt from IELTS or OET for English proficiency. Still, for others, their English proficiency must meet the minimum level or licensing/registration criteria.
- It is essential to check the specific requirements for your chosen occupation and state/territory before applying for a skilled migration visa.
- Algorithm design and development
- Data structures
- Formal languages
- Operating systems
- Programming (application and / or system)
- Software Engineering
- Testing strategies and methods
- Artificial intelligence
- Automata theory
- Business Information Systems
- Business Process Reengineering
- Computer Science
- Database design
- Database implementation
- Human Computer Interaction
- Introduction to BIS
- Introduction to ICT
- Management Information Systems
- Object oriented technologies
- Project Management
- Quality management
- Requirements gathering
- Software validation
- System Design
- Systems Analysis
- Web engineering
If you have any questions related to the occupation of software testing, you can contact our expert RPL and CDR Writers. We provide various services to ICT professionals, including assessment of skills and qualifications for migration to Australia.